LT Tariff I-A (Domestic - Bi-Monthly - Tamil Nadu Electricity)

Fixed Charges (Example based on TNERC Tariff Order - Bi-Monthly):

  • This TNEB electricity bill calculator automatically includes a common fixed charge of ₹40 (i.e., ₹20/month x 2) for domestic calculations. This rate generally applies if your Connected Load is up to 2 kW.
  • If your actual Connected Load is above 2 kW, the official TNEB fixed charge is typically ₹70 per kW (i.e., ₹35/kW/month x 2). Since this tool uses the common ₹40 for simplicity, your actual bill might differ if your load is >2kW. Check your TANGEDCO bill for your specific fixed charge.

How Your TNEB Bill is Calculated (Unit-wise EB Charges)

Domestic (LT-IA) - Including Assumed Fixed Charges

  1. Assumed Fixed Charges: This TNEB domestic bill calculator applies a common fixed charge of ₹40 (bi-monthly) for simplicity in estimating your electricity consumption bill.
  2. Units Consumed: Your total electricity consumption in kWh for the bi-monthly period. Input this into the TNEB unit calculator.
  3. Subsidy: Energy charge for the first 100 units (TNEB free units 2025) is typically ₹0.00.
  4. Energy Slab Calculation: Remaining units (after subsidy) are charged based on progressive TNEB energy slab rates (eb bill slab rates).
  5. Total Energy Charges: Sum of charges from each energy slab.
  6. Total Estimated Bill: Total Energy Charges + Assumed Fixed Charges (₹40). This helps you understand how to calculate your TNEB bill before official TNEB online bill payment. (Taxes and other levies are not included).

Why are fixed charges part of a TNEB bill?
Fixed charges cover TNEB's cost of maintaining the electricity infrastructure (poles, wires, etc.) to ensure a reliable power supply in Tamil Nadu, regardless of your actual energy consumption. These are standard for most electricity consumption bills.

What are the key components of a TNEB domestic electricity bill?
  1. Fixed Charges: A bi-monthly charge based on your connected load.
  2. Energy Charges: Calculated based on the units (kWh) consumed, applied through a slab-based tariff system (eb bill slab rates). The first 100 units usually have a subsidized energy charge (tneb free units).
  3. Electricity Duty/Tax: A percentage or fixed amount levied by the state government on the energy charges or total bill. (NOT included in this calculator's estimate).
  4. Other Charges: Potentially meter rent (if applicable), arrears from previous bills, penalties for late payment, etc. (NOT included in this calculator's estimate). Why is the Commercial (LT-V) tneb bill calculator simplified to 'Energy Charge Only'?
TNEB Commercial (LT-V) tariffs in Tamil Nadu are significantly more complex than domestic ones. They usually involve:
  • Higher Fixed Charges.
  • Demand Charges based on sanctioned/recorded maximum demand (kW/kVA).
  • Power Factor penalties or incentives.
  • Potentially Time-of-Day (ToD) tariffs where unit rates vary during peak, off-peak, and normal hours.
  • Higher electricity duty/taxes.
Due to this complexity and variability, the commercial tab in this TANGEDCO calculator provides a very basic estimation of energy charges only using a simplified slab structure. It does NOT attempt to calculate the full commercial bill which would be available through official TNEB channels.

What are the current TNEB tariff slab rates for domestic connections (eb bill slab rates)?
This TNEB bill calculator uses the following illustrative domestic (LT-IA, Bi-Monthly) eb bill slab rates: 0-100 Units: ₹0.00 (Subsidy); 101-200 Units: ₹2.25/unit; 201-400 Units: ₹4.50/unit; 401-500 Units: ₹6.00/unit; 501-600 Units: ₹8.00/unit; 601-800 Units: ₹9.00/unit; 801-1000 Units: ₹10.00/unit; Above 1000 Units: ₹11.00/unit. These are based on recent TNEB tariff charts and are subject to change by TANGEDCO. For the absolute latest 2025 rates (TNEB tariff chart 2025), refer to official TANGEDCO orders.
